Common Toilet Problems Requiring Professional Attention

Several issues can affect a toilet's performance, ranging from simple fixes to more complex internal component failures.

  • The Running Toilet: This is perhaps the most common and noticeable problem. A toilet that constantly runs or flushes intermittently wastes a significant amount of water. This issue is typically caused by a faulty flapper valve, a maladjusted fill valve, or an improperly set float. A professional plumber can diagnose the exact component causing the continuous flow and replace or adjust it to stop the running. This not only saves water but also eliminates the irritating sound of a constantly filling tank.
  • Leaking Toilets: Leaks can occur in various places on a toilet, each posing a different risk. Leaks from the base of the toilet often indicate a failed wax ring seal, which can lead to water damage to the floor and subfloor if not repaired quickly. Leaks from the tank bolts or fill valve connections are usually simpler to fix but still require prompt attention to prevent water damage and waste. Identifying the source of the leak accurately requires expertise, as water can travel and pool away from the actual leak point.   • Clogged Toilets: While minor clogs can often be cleared with a plunger, a persistent or severe clog requires professional intervention. Objects accidentally flushed, excessive toilet paper, or even issues further down the drain line can cause blockages. Plumbers use specialized tools like toilet augers or snakes designed to clear blockages without damaging the porcelain.   • Weak or Incomplete Flush: If your toilet doesn't clear the bowl effectively, it could be due to insufficient water volume entering the bowl during the flush cycle. This can be caused by issues with the fill valve not filling the tank completely, a blockage in the siphon jet or rim jets under the bowl, or a problem with the flush valve. A professional can identify the cause and clean or repair the relevant components to restore full flushing power.
  • Noisy Toilets: Toilets can make various noises beyond the standard flush and fill sounds. Gurgling sounds, hissing after filling, or loud banging noises (water hammer) can indicate issues with the fill valve, drain line ventilation, or water pressure problems within your home's plumbing system. Diagnosing the specific source of these noises is key to resolving the problem and preventing potential damage.
  • Tank Slow to Fill or Not Filling: If the toilet tank takes a long time to refill or doesn't fill at all after flushing, the issue is likely with the fill valve or water supply line. Mineral deposits can build up in the fill valve, restricting water flow, or there might be an issue with the shut-off valve or supply line connection. A plumber can repair or replace the fill valve and check the water supply to ensure proper operation.

Expert Toilet Repair Solutions

Addressing toilet problems requires not just identifying the symptom but also the root cause. The professional plumbers at Roadrunner Plumbing & Air have the tools and expertise to diagnose and perform precise repairs.

  • Flapper and Fill Valve Replacement: These are common culprits in running toilets and can often be replaced relatively quickly. Ensuring the correct type and size of flapper is used is important for proper sealing and function. Similarly, replacing a faulty fill valve restores accurate tank filling.
  • Wax Ring Replacement: If your toilet is leaking from the base, replacing the wax ring is necessary. This involves carefully removing the toilet, scraping off the old wax, and installing a new seal before reinstalling and securing the toilet. This repair prevents water damage and eliminates foul odors.
  • Clearing Blockages: Beyond plunging, professional methods like using a toilet auger are effective for clearing clogs lodged in the toilet trap or immediate drainpipe. For more complex blockages, hydro jetting or professional drain snaking may be required as part of Drain Cleaning services.
  • Internal Tank Component Repair/Replacement: Components like the flush valve, overflow tube, and linkage can wear out over time. Repairing or replacing these parts ensures the tank functions correctly through the flush cycle.

Toilet Replacement and New Installation

Sometimes, repairing an old or severely damaged toilet isn't the most cost-effective or beneficial option. In such cases, toilet replacement and new installation offer a fresh start.

  • When to Consider Replacement: Reasons to replace a toilet include frequent repairs, excessive water usage (older models use much more water per flush), cracks in the tank or bowl, outdated appearance, or a desire for improved performance and features. If repair costs are mounting or approaching the cost of a new unit, replacement is often a wise investment.
  • Benefits of New Toilets: Modern toilets are designed for water efficiency, often using 1.6 gallons per flush (GPF) or less, compared to older models that might use 3.5 GPF or more. Installing a new toilet can significantly lower your water bill. New toilets also offer improved flushing technology, ergonomic designs, comfort height options, and features like dual flush or skirted bowls for easier cleaning.
  • The Installation Process: Professional installation ensures the new toilet is properly seated, sealed, and connected to the water supply and drain line. This prevents leaks and ensures optimal performance from day one. Plumbers can also advise on selecting a new toilet that fits your needs and bathroom style.
